What are Dynamic Forms? Dynamic forms are forms that change in real-time as people fill them out. They guide the user through the steps required to complete a form. Dynamic form designers can create forms that are data-driven and responsive to user inputs.
PDF can be dynamic in multiple ways, ranging from interactivity through forms to custom generation of PDFs that meet particular user needs. While PDF seems static to a lot of people, that's more a matter of the way it's typically been used rather than an aspect of the technology itself.
Portable Document Format (PDF), standardized as ISO 32000, is a file format developed by Adobe in 1992 to present documents, including text formatting and images, in a manner independent of application software, hardware, and operating systems.
In computer terminology, dynamic usually means capable of action and/or change, while static means fixed.

To save as a static PDF on a PC: Go to File > Print and choose \u201cAdobe PDF\u201d for your printer selection. 2. Click Print, which will bring up the \u201cSave As\u201d box. Save as a different file name than the original file.
Static PDF forms are rendered once and are displayed on the client. They cannot be re-rendered in response to the user interaction. The form may be designed with a flowable layout, however, when the static PDF form is opened, its structure or layout (but not the data) is fixed and cannot be changed on the client.
